BS EN 4073:2025
Aerospace series. Screw, pan head, hexalobular recess, coarse tolerance shank, medium length thread, in alloy steel, cadmium plated. Classification: 1 100 MPa (at ambient temperature) / 235 °C
Standard number: | BS EN 4073:2025 |
Pages: | 14 |
Released: | 2025-04-03 |
ISBN: | 978 0 539 27550 6 |
Status: | Standard |

Product Overview
The BS EN 4073:2025 standard specifies the requirements for a screw with a pan head and hexalobular recess, featuring a coarse tolerance shank and medium length thread. Crafted from high-quality alloy steel and cadmium plated, this screw is designed to withstand extreme conditions, making it an ideal choice for aerospace applications.
Key Features
- Material: Alloy Steel
- Finish: Cadmium Plated
- Head Type: Pan Head
- Recess Type: Hexalobular
- Shank Tolerance: Coarse
- Thread Length: Medium
- Classification: 1 100 MPa (at ambient temperature) / 235 °C
